-
2022-01-12 15:41:28
在input中加入:οnkeydοwn="if(event.keyCode==32) return false"
更多相关内容 -
input 禁止输入特殊字符的四种实现方式
2020-11-24 06:28:59昨天项目搜索的时候报错,蛋疼的是生产库中的,看了下日志,原因是用户搜索的时候输入了...下面一起探讨下input禁止输入特殊字符的方式: 方式一:拿到value值以后 在你传递之前处理 function stripscript(value) { va -
input禁止输入
2022-06-10 13:44:23input标签诸多类型相关介绍以及标签禁用和禁止输入的区别input标签禁止输入的方法:
- 添加 οnfοcus="this.blur()" 使元素失去焦点
- 将属性 maxlength 的值设为 0
例如:<input type="number" name="" id="" max="10" min="1" οnfοcus="this.blur()">
例如:<input type="text" maxlength="0">
input标签禁用的方法:
- 添加 disabled 禁用属性
- 添加 readonly 只读属性
注意:“禁用” 和 “禁止输入” 是有区别的,禁用会使input自带的功能丧失,标签呈灰色状态。而禁止输入仍能保持原有功能
注意:下方是源代码,可直接复制
<form action="">
<input type="text" placeholder="输入用户名" value="" maxlength="4">
<input type="password" name="" id=""maxlength="6">
<br>
<input type="radio" name="chgo" id="">yes
<input type="radio" name="chgo" id="">no
<br>
<input type="checkbox" name="cheeses" id="">one
<input type="checkbox" name="cheeses" id="">two
<input type="checkbox" name="cheeses" id="">three
<input type="file" name="" id="" multiple>
<input type="submit" value="register">
<input type="reset" value="reset">
<input type="button" value="button">
<button>button</button>
<input type="number" name="" id="" max="10" min="1" οnfοcus="this.blur()">
<input type="range" max="20" min="0" value="20">
<input type="color" name="" id="">
<input type="date">
<br>
<input type="checkbox" name="" id="kikout">
<label for="kikout">打钩</label>
<select multiple>
<option value="">one</option>
<option value="">two</option>
<option value="">three</option>
</select>
<textarea style="resize: none;"></textarea>
</form>
-
input禁止键盘及中文输入,但可以点击
2020-09-04 16:01:22主要介绍了<input>禁止键盘及中文输入,但可以点击。需要的朋友可以过来参考下,希望对大家有所帮助 -
html js jQuery 设置 input 禁止输入
2022-02-11 16:37:12readonly="readonly" <input type="text" placeholder="选择月份" value="9月" class="laydate_m24 lay_type_ym ydpgsj_month_input_pb" id="input_month_pb" readonly="readonly">readonly="readonly"
<input type="text" placeholder="选择月份" value="9月" class="laydate_m24 lay_type_ym ydpgsj_month_input_pb" id="input_month_pb" readonly="readonly">
-
input禁止输入空格
2021-03-11 14:19:46input禁止输入空格 <!DOCTYPE html> <html> <div class="modal-body form"> <div class="form-group"> <label class="col-sm-2 control-label" >资产编号<span class=...input禁止输入空格
<!DOCTYPE html> <html> <div class="modal-body form"> <div class="form-group"> <label class="col-sm-2 control-label" >资产编号<span class="required"> * </span></label> <div class="col-sm-6"> <input type="text" class="form-control" id="assetId" onkeyup="this.value=this.value.replace(/[, ]/g,'')"></input> </div> </div> </div> </html>
需要在input框中加一段代码
onkeyup="this.value=this.value.replace(/[, ]/g,'')"
代码作用:
- 在input框里面输入编号的过程中,出现空格,自动消除
- input首尾出现空格,自动消除
- 复制粘贴的文本里面出现空格,自动消除
onkeyup也可以用来限制只能输入英文等进行表单校验
<input type="text" οnkeyup="value=value.replace(/[^a-zA-Z]/g,'')">
-
input禁止输入的方法
2020-07-23 00:35:031: readonly规定输入字段为只读可复制,但是,用户可以使用Tab键切换到该字段,可选择,可以接收焦点,还可以选中或拷贝其文本。 <input type="text" value="哈哈哈" readonly="readonly"> 2:disabled 被禁用... -
html input 禁止输入中文
2021-03-10 21:28:08html input 禁止输入中文: <input type="text" class="username" οnkeyup="value=value.replace(/[\u4e00-\u9fa5]/ig,'')" placeholder="请输入账号" /> 输入中文时,直接替换为空格。 思路二: '/[\... -
input禁止输入特殊符号
2020-10-22 23:50:36看到一种很强的写法,记录一下 <input οnkeyup="value=value.replace(/[\W]/g,'') "onbeforepaste="clipboardData.setData('text'...只可以输入数字、字母,输入特殊符号就自动删除,并且不怕连续输入特殊符号 ... -
IView Input禁止输入空格,IView v-model.trim修饰符失效,IView输入框禁止输入空格
2021-05-24 20:24:07Input v-model.trim="value" placeholder="请输入..." @input="inputFun" style="width: 300px"></Input> 解决方案 ... inputFun(e) { //$nextTick必须 this.$nextTick(() => { //正则过滤 -
el-input禁止输入特殊字符以及对输入框做其他限制
2022-03-22 21:27:56对Element的el-input禁止输入特殊字符,这里是禁止输入,而不是输入特殊字符后校验。 这里试用过 @keyup 和 @input.native,感觉都有点问题。 <el-form :model="userForm" :rules="rules" ref="userRef" label-... -
el-input 禁止输入特殊字符
2021-08-15 10:03:05<el-input size="small" v-model="city" placeholder="请输入" @blur="addCity(scope.$index)" @keyup.native="btKeyUp" @keydown.native="btKeyDown" ></el-input> -
Vue element ui input 禁止输入空格
2021-08-25 12:00:35element ui input 禁止输入空格 直接在v-model拼上.trim 就可以禁止用户输入空格 <el-input v-model.trim="param.loginName" maxlength="15" placeholder="请输入您的账号"> 这样用户怎么输入都输入不了空格... -
js中input禁止输入的方法
2018-12-01 17:24:32在js中input标签禁止输入的方法有: readonly规定输入字段为只读可复制,但是,用户可以使用Tab键切换到该字段,可选择,可以接收焦点,还可以选中或拷贝其文本。 <input type="text" value=&... -
html中input禁止输入(禁止获得焦点)多种方法及input限制数字和长度
2019-06-24 14:33:46input禁止输入(禁止获得焦点) 1: readonly规定输入字段为只读可复制,但是,用户可以使用Tab键切换到该字段,可选择,可以接收焦点,还可以选中或拷贝其文本。 <input type="text" value="禁止输入,可以使用... -
input禁止输入的几种方法
2020-08-06 10:15:501: readonly规定输入字段为只读可复制,但是,用户可以使用Tab键切换到该字段,可选择,可以接收焦点,还可以选中或拷贝其文本。 <input type="text" value="哈哈哈" readonly="readonly"> 2:disabled ... -
element ui el-input禁止输入特殊字符
2021-08-12 10:45:13Vue.prototype.validForbid = function (value) { value = value.replace(/[`~!@#$%^&*()_\-+=<>?:"{}|,./;'\\[\]·~!@#¥%……&...el-input :value="name" @input="e => name = -
小程序input禁止输入,设置调用其他组件
2020-03-26 20:53:46在input增加disabled=true 如例子: <input class="input" disabled=true type="number" value="" placeholder="所在地区" placeholder-class="placeholder" @tap="openAddres" /> -
关于input禁止输入中文、只允许输入正整数的用法
2019-11-20 10:44:521、只允许输入正整数 vue写法 <p> <span>只允许输入正整数</span>...input type="text" placeholder="输入正整数" @keyup="number=number.replace(/^(0+)|[^\d]+/g,''... -
微信小程序input禁止输入特殊符号
2020-11-13 13:47:58微信小程序input禁止输入特殊符号 1、wxml <!-- start 小孩人数 --> <view class="numOfChildren" wx:if="{{childrenAgeShow}}"> <sapn class="title">小孩人数</sapn> <input ... -
input 禁止输入空格
2018-09-18 11:11:30禁止输入空格: onkeyup="this.value=this.value.replace(/\s+/g,'')" input 去除前后空格 trim属性 原生js中: var str = document.getElementById("input").trim(); Vue中提供了对应... -
input 禁止输入特殊字符
2020-03-11 22:54:25使用:在input控件上加入事件 “showKeyPress()”,他会输入的时候 根本没反应 这个好像有点小问题 中文状态下没反应 不知道怎么回事 所以又找了一种 方式三:onkeyup事件 拿到以后去匹配 跟方式一类似 function ... -
vue 限制input只能输入正数的操作
2020-11-19 20:36:03在某些项目中 input 框只能输入数字,可以用以下办法: 先在标签上绑定上 @input 事件来监听标签的值变化,通过正则来改变输入的值。 <input class="keep_input" v-number-only style="width:35px" v-model...